What are the height and setback rules for a fence on my property?

Mill Valley zoning limits are 3 feet in the front yard and 6 feet in the rear. The 0-foot setback to the property line is subject to a 'sight triangle' regulation. On a corner lot, no fence can obstruct driver visibility within 10 feet of the curb line, a critical safety measure for intersections near US-101.

Am I legally required to notify my neighbor before building a fence on our property line?

Yes. California Civil Code 841, the 'Good Neighbor Fence Act,' requires written notice 30 days prior to construction or replacement of a shared boundary fence. In Mill Valley, 2026 case law reinforces this as a strict prerequisite for cost-sharing and dispute avoidance.

What is required before you dig the first post hole?

You must call USA North 811 for a utility locate. Hitting a buried line in Downtown Mill Valley is a major liability that halts work and incurs fines. We manage the subsequent Mill Valley Permit Office paperwork, ensuring the plot plan and engineering details meet all local codes.

What fencing material is best for Mill Valley's environment?

Material compatibility is key. The moderate to heavy termite risk and moderate soil corrosivity index rule out certain woods and untreated metals. In historic districts, wood or wrought iron is preferred. Use hot-dip galvanized or stainless-steel fasteners to prevent rust streaks from soil acids.
